The height (in feet) of a ball that is dropped from a 150-ft building is given byh(t) = -16t2 + 150, where t is the time in seconds after the ball is dropped.
Find h(2) and interpret its meaning. Round your answer to the nearest hundredth.
A) h(2) = 3.04 means that after 2 seconds the height of the ball is 3.04 ft.
B) h(2) = 86.00 means that after 2 seconds the height of the ball has dropped by 86.00 ft.
C) h(2) = 86.00 means that after 2 seconds the height of the ball is 86.00 ft.
D) h(2) = 3.04 means that after 2 seconds the height of the ball has dropped by 3.04 ft.
